Remember that part of the 05 sport suspenison (car must have oem 19" wheels) upgrade means that the car has a stiffer front sway bar. This means that the Nimso sway bar set is ruled out. The only real choice would be the Tanabe non adjustable bar set or the Addco front bar with a Tanabe rear bar.

Though I agree with the other's to just get a adjustable bar set and install them on med/med. That way if this owner ever come's around and want's to actually use the bar set like thier supposed to be used, he can. Fixed non adjustable bars cannot be used that way.
